Precision Manufacturing for Complex Gear Geometry

 

Creating hypoid gears involves complex geometrical shapes that demand high precision in the grinding process. The YK2035G is designed as a full-CNC seven-axis (or eight-axis) grinding machine, capable of performing both generating and forming methods. This flexibility is vital for grinding various spiral bevel gears with circular arc teeth and face arc gear couplings.

 

Achieving DIN Grade 5 accuracy and tooth surface roughness of ≤Ra0.6μm is essential in automotive applications, where even the slightest imperfections can lead to significant performance issues. The precision offered by the YK2035G enables manufacturers to produce a hypoid gear grinder that seamlessly fits within differentials, enhancing reliability and performance.

 

Advanced Automation for Increased Efficiency

 

The YK2035G is equipped with features such as automatic grinding and tool setting, which significantly enhance operational efficiency. By incorporating these automation functions, manufacturers can reduce setup times and ensure consistent grinding quality. 

 

The automatic stock distribution system further aids in maintaining optimal material levels, thereby minimizing waste and downtime. Additionally, the machine features independent grinding oil cooling and filtering systems, which contribute to consistent temperature management during grinding. This is essential for maintaining tool sharpness and stability while producing high-quality bevel gears.

 

Ensuring Safety and Reliability

 

Incorporating a safety protection control module is paramount in high-stakes manufacturing environments. The YK2035G includes features such as power-off retraction and emergency retraction, ensuring operator safety and reducing the risk of costly accidents. The machine also provides fault displays with a help system, which assists operators in quickly diagnosing and resolving issues, thereby minimizing downtime.

 

Effective monitoring systems, including oil mist separation with alerts, enable manufacturers to operate their hypoid gear grinders with confidence. This focus on safety and reliability is particularly crucial in the automotive industry, where quality standards are non-negotiable.
